Confirmed: 25-year-old signs new contract after reported January interest

By Will Butcher

Emil Forsberg has extended his contract with German side RB Leipzig after reportedly interesting Liverpool in January.

The Sun claimed that the Merseyside club were considering a £20million move for the 25-year-old back in January, as he continues to provide a creative spark with the Bundesliga side.

However, Leipzig have ended speculation over Forsberg’s future by tying their star player down until the summer of 2022 after he put pen to paper on a contract extension.

The ambitious German side, who remain second in the Bundesliga table despite only getting promoted last season, revealed the news on their official Twitter account.

Leipzig’s number 10 has had a hand in 14 goals in just 16 league and cup outings this season, inspiring his side in the attacking third. He has nine assists in just 16 Bundesliga outings.

A 24-time Sweden international, Forsberg can play either out wide, in the number 10 role or as a striker himself and was identified to provide competition to Liverpool’s attackers.

The playmaker moved to RB Leipzig for just £3million in 2015 from Swedish giants Malmo, but his stock has only continued to rise after his impressive contributions in front of goal.
